We suggest the first system that runs real-time semantic segmentation via deep learning on the weak microcomputer Raspberry Pi Zero v2 (whose price was $15) attached to a toy drone. In particular, since the Raspberry Pi weighs less than 16 grams, and its size is half of a credit card, we could easily attach it to the common commercial DJI Tello toy-drone (<$100, <90 grams, 98 $\times 92.5\times 41...
